The gird-x rocket, the ussr's first liquid-propellant rocket, prior to it's launch on november 25, 1933, the rocket was developed by moscow's group of the state institute of rocket engines (russian abbreviation, gird) led by f, tsander who did not live to see the rocket launched as he died in march 1933, (standing from left): s, korolev, gird chief, senior engineer n, yefimov, engineer l, dushkin, team leader l, korneyev, engineer i, khovansky, (sitting from left) mechanic b, florov, designer l, kolbasina, mechanic k, fyodorov, senior engineer a, polyarny and mechanic t, kostin.
